What attractions should I visit in Libreville?
After you've taken in the view from your balcony, grab your comfy shoes and hit the streets to explore Libreville. Get started by taking a look at Port Mole, Marche du Mont-Bouet and French Cultural Center. A few other sites and attractions to discover include Palais Presidentiel, Tsunami Parc and Stade Omar Bongo.
